    • The present invention relates to a method for producing an aromatic polycarbonate resin composition, comprising the steps of:
      dissolving an aromatic polycarbonate resin-A having a viscosity-average molecular weight of 11,000-21,000 and an aromatic polycarbonate resin-B having a viscosity-average molecular weight of 67,000-85,000 in a solvent; and
      removing the solvent from the resulting resin solution,
      wherein said aromatic polycarbonate resin composition comprises_an alkali metal salt of an organic sulfonic acid and the content of the alkali metal salt of the organic sulfonic acid is 0.005-0.1% by mass relative to the total mass (100% by mass) of the aromatic polycarbonate resin-A and the aromatic polycarbonate resin-B,
      wherein the aromatic polycarbonate resin-A is contained in an amount of 60-90% by mass and the aromatic polycarbonate resin-B is contained in an amount of 10-40% by mass relative to the total amount of the aromatic polycarbonate resin-A and the aromatic polycarbonate resin-B, and
      wherein a haze value of a plate-like molded article having a thickness of 3.0 mm molded from the aromatic polycarbonate resin composition is 2% or lower, the number of unmelted polycarbonate pieces having a long diameter of 100 µm or more existing within a region of 5 cm x 3 cm of the plate-like molded article is 10 or less and a test specimen for UL test having a thickness of 1.2 mm molded from the aromatic polycarbonate resin composition satisfies the UL-94 V-0 standard.
